=head1 NAME
|
||||
|
||||
forcespamcheck - SpamAssassin integration for qpsmtpd
|
||||
|
||||
=head1 DESCRIPTION
|
||||
|
||||
Plugin that forces check if the mail is spam by using the "spamd" daemon
|
||||
from the SpamAssassin package. F<http://www.spamassassin.org>
|
||||
|
||||
=head1 CONFIG
|
||||
This plugins needs spamassassin like arguments
|
||||
Refer to spamassassin plugin
|
||||
|
||||
On top of that it uses a config file with an ip per line corresponding of
|
||||
local_ip of the qpsmtpd server on which the remote client is trying to deliver
|
||||
the mail. Please be cautious this is not the remote client ip !
|
||||
THe initial idea is to force spam check for some deamons by making them
|
||||
sending to 127.0.0.200:25 so other daemons trying to deliver on 127.0.0.1:25
|
||||
or LAN client delivering on 192.168.0.1:25 will avoid the spam check, unless you
|
||||
also specify those ips in forcespamcheck file.
